How A Corporate Lawyer Can Help Companies Dissolve

Your corporation may no longer be able to stay running, whether it's because of lost interests or inadequate revenue. Either way, dissolving a corporation is a pretty big endeavor and certainly should be aided by a corporate lawyer. They'll help you accomplish a couple of things throughout this process.

Make Sure Voting Is Done Correctly

Before you can just dissolve a corporation, you have to hold a vote with members of the board and shareholders. The voting process has to be done a certain way in order for this corporation dissolve process to be legitimate and truly count in the eyes of the government.

You can have help making sure voting is carried out in an ethical, legal way by hiring a corporate lawyer. They know how this voting is supposed to be held and know how many votes are required for this dissolution to pass. If it does, they can make sure records are created that document how the voting went down. 

Notify Relevant Parties

Once a vote to dissolve a corporation passes, certain parties need to be made aware so that you aren't penalized moving forward. It helps to let a corporate lawyer handle this aspect because they can save you a lot of time and steps.

They'll contact a couple of important parties, including the IRS and Secretary of State in your state. A corporate lawyer will file the correct paperwork and inform each one of these parties in a timely manner so that everyone previously involved in the corporation can move on to the next chapter.

Close Down the Appropriate Accounts

You may have a lot of accounts opened up in your corporation's name. For example, there may be business accounts. These need to be closed down since the corporation is no longer going to exist. Again, a corporate lawyer can take control of this step. 

They can track down all relevant accounts and go through the appropriate steps for closure. This way, you don't miss a step or forget an account and then have problems dividing assets at a later date. Account closures will be one of the last steps a corporate lawyer can assist with.

Dissolving a corporation may be a hard decision, but it may be necessary in order to move on. A corporate lawyer is the perfect professional to assist in this dissolution. They know what to do and how it can go a lot more smoothly.
